Hugging Face Blog Features New Community and Official Articles on Robotics, LLMs, and Inference Optimization
Hugging Face's blog listing showcases recent community and official articles covering open-source humanoid robotics, audio LLMs, transformer inference optimization, and agent benchmarks. The posts span topics from fine-tuning video generation models to local browser deployment and reinforcement learning post-training techniques.
According to the Hugging Face blog (huggingface.co/blog), the platform has published numerous recent community and official articles spanning artificial intelligence research and engineering. The listings include posts on open-source humanoid robotics (LeRobot Humanoid, Reachy Mini), audio and multimodal models (Borealis, OlmoEarth v1.1, PaddleOCR 3.5), and technical guides on transformer inference optimization (KV caching, continuous asynchronous batching, vLLM). Other covered topics include large language model training and alignment methodologies (GRPO, DAPO, DPO, RLHF), agent benchmarks (Open Agent Leaderboard, ITBench-AA), and practical tutorials on fine-tuning video generation models and running small models locally in browsers.
